#460dd2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#460dd2 is composed of 27.5% red, 5.1% green and 82.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 66.7% cyan, 93.8% magenta, 0% yellow and 17.6% black. It has a hue angle of 257.4 degrees, a saturation of 88.3% and a lightness of 43.7%. #460dd2 color hex could be obtained by blending #8c1aff with #0000a5. Closest websafe color is: #3300cc.

#460dd2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#460dd2 has RGB values of R:70, G:13, B:210 and CMYK values of C:0.67, M:0.94, Y:0, K:0.18. Its decimal value is 4591058.
